What is a PARALEGAL?
A paralegal is a professional who assists lawyers in their work. They perform a variety of tasks, including conducting legal research, drafting legal documents, organizing case files, and assisting in trial preparation. A successful paralegal possesses strong organizational and research skills, attention to detail, a solid understanding of legal concepts, and the ability to work well under pressure.
Paralegals can work in various settings, including law firms, corporate legal departments, government agencies, and nonprofit organizations. They may specialize in areas such as litigation, real estate, immigration, intellectual property, or family law.
To become a paralegal, you typically need a bachelor's degree in paralegal studies or a related field, although some positions may only require a certificate or associate's degree. It is also beneficial to gain practical experience through internships or volunteering. Some paralegals choose to obtain certification through professional organizations to enhance their credentials and job prospects.
The duties of a paralegal vary depending on the specific area of law and the employer. They may be responsible for conducting interviews with clients and witnesses, assisting in trial preparation, and organizing and managing documents or evidence. Paralegals play a crucial role in supporting attorneys during trial, including drafting legal pleadings and motions, and attending court proceedings.
The career outlook for paralegals is positive, with a projected growth rate of 10% from 2019 to 2029, according to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ics. The demand for paralegals is driven by law firms and other organizations seeking to reduce costs by delegating legal tasks to paralegals instead of hiring more expensive attorneys. Paralegals can also advance their careers by specializing in a particular area of law, gaining experience, and pursuing additional education or certification.
